Central Perk Coffeehouse: Friends' Iconic Hangout Comes to Life in Times Square

A popular TV show hangout is coming to life in New York City as the Central Perk Coffeehouse from Friends is set to open in Times Square. The new location, designed by the same team behind the Boston establishment, will feature a modern interpretation of the iconic gathering spot from the beloved sitcom set in New York. The café will include a cozy Orange Sofa room inspired by the show's famous Central Perk couch and will offer artisanal coffee drinks and a menu curated by Top Chef judge Tom Colicchio. Exclusive merchandise and Central Perk Coffee Co.'s original coffee blends, named after the show's catchphrases, will also be available.
